Man injures neighbour with knife in Ebstorf

A 58-year-old man is alleged to have injured a neighbour, also aged 58, in the arm with a knife in Ebstorf on 8 January. According to the investigation so far, the man had previously caused a fire in his apartment in a multi-unit building. At about 7:40 a.m., he allegedly smashed the window of an apartment in another residential building and injured the resident inside. The victim fled on foot. Police arrested the man a short time later on state road 250 towards Melzingen and seized, among other items, a knife. Police are investigating suspected attempted homicide and intentional arson; Bahnhofstraße was closed because of the fire service operation.
